commit: ce3f254ee3dd5535331ea3d4e22e8ffc464b601c
Author: Mike Gilbert <floppym <AT> gentoo <DOT> org>
AuthorDate: Sun Mar 3 18:35:32 2019 +0000
Commit: Mike Gilbert <floppym <AT> gentoo <DOT> org>
CommitDate: Sun Mar 3 18:36:48 2019 +0000
UR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=ce3f254e
dev-util/meson: skip testing with Python 3.5
The tests use subprocess.Popen(..., encoding='...'). The 'encoding'
parameter was added in Python 3.6.
Package-Manager: Portage-2.3.59_p2, Repoman-2.3.12_p67
Signed-off-by: Mike Gilbert <floppym <AT> gentoo.org>
dev-util/meson/meson-0.49.2.ebuild | 5 +++++
dev-util/meson/meson-9999.ebuild | 5 +++++
2 files changed, 10 insertions(+)
diff --git a/dev-util/meson/meson-0.49.2.ebuild
b/dev-util/meson/meson-0.49.2.ebuild
index 89b176910cb..af2f0b75de8 100644
--- a/dev-util/meson/meson-0.49.2.ebuild
+++ b/dev-util/meson/meson-0.49.2.ebuild
@@ -51,6 +51,11 @@ src_test() {
}
python_test() {
+ if [[ ${EPYTHON} == python3.5 ]]; then
+ ewarn "Skipping tests with ${EPYTHON}"
+ return 0
+ fi
+
(
# test_meson_installed
unset PYTHONDONTWRITEBYTECODE
diff --git a/dev-util/meson/meson-9999.ebuild b/dev-util/meson/meson-9999.ebuild
index 89b176910cb..af2f0b75de8 100644
--- a/dev-util/meson/meson-9999.ebuild
+++ b/dev-util/meson/meson-9999.ebuild
@@ -51,6 +51,11 @@ src_test() {
}
python_test() {
+ if [[ ${EPYTHON} == python3.5 ]]; then
+ ewarn "Skipping tests with ${EPYTHON}"
+ return 0
+ fi
+
(
# test_meson_installed
unset PYTHONDONTWRITEBYTECODE